The average bus between Halifax and Glossop takes 3h 29m and the fastest bus takes 2h 59m. The bus service runs several times per day from Halifax to Glossop.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run every 3 hours between Halifax and Glossop. The earliest departure is at 6:15 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Halifax is at 6:25 PM which arrives into Glossop at 9:24 PM. All services require a transfer at Rochdale Interchange and take an average of 3h 29m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Halifax to Glossop. However, there are services departing from Halifax station and arriving at Glossop station via Rochdale Interchange.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 29m.
Halifax to Glossop bus services, operated by Team Pennine, depart from Halifax Bus Station.
Halifax to Glossop bus services, operated by Team Pennine, arrive at Arundel Street station.
The distance between Halifax and Glossop is 31.1 km. The road distance is 59 km.
You can take a bus from Halifax Bus Station to Arundel Street via Rochdale Interchange and Ashton-under-Lyne Interchange in around 3h 20m.
